Mike Peachey wrote:
>
>I'm using this anyway :-)
>
>if msg.has_key('x-no-subject-prefix') and msg.get('x-no-subject-prefix', 
>'').lower() == 'yes':


You don't need to test separately for the presence of the header.
That's what the second argument to msg.get() is for. It is returned
when the header named in the first argument isn't present, so the
above can be simplified to

if msg.get('x-no-subject-prefix', '').lower() == 'yes':

which is true if and only if there is an 'x-no-subject-prefix' header
with value 'yes'
